Official: Shanghai men’s basketball plans to sign a contract with O’Bryant club for its entry formalities
Live broadcast bar, November 29 -official news: Shanghai has been planning to sign a contract with Johnny O’Bryant on men’s basketball. The club has handled entry procedures for players and will handle League registration and other related procedures in the future.

Before the start of the second stage of the CBA regular season from 2022 to 2023, Shanghai will sign a contract with Johnny O’Bryant men’s basketball. The club has gone through the entry formalities for the players. O’Bryant will meet with the team after completing the isolation of relevant epidemic prevention requirements in Shanghai, and the subsequent club will go through the relevant formalities such as League registration for them.

Johnny O’Bryant can be a center and power forward on the court. In the NBA draft conference in 2014, he was selected by Milwaukee Bucks in the 36th place in the 2nd round, since then, he has also played for teams such as Denver Nuggets and Charlotte Hornets respectively. After 2018, O’Bryant began to play in the European and Asian leagues. In the previous year, he performed well in the Korean league and the Philippine League respectively. During the Philippine league, O’Bryant averaged 26 points, 14.5 rebounds, 5 assists, 1.3 steals and 0.8 cap.
O’Bryant is tall and strong, with a 2.14-meter arm show and inner and outer line scoring skills. In addition, his excellent rebounding ability can better provide guarantee for the rebounding at both ends of the team’s attack and defense.
